A sportsbook is a place where people can place wagers on various sporting events. People can bet on the winning team, how many points will be scored in a game, and other propositions. It is important to know the rules of a sportsbook before placing a bet. If you don’t understand the rules, you may lose money.

Another mistake that sportsbooks often make is not having enough betting markets and odds available. This can be a huge turnoff for potential customers. If they can’t bet on their favorite teams, they will look elsewhere. It is important to include a variety of betting markets and odds so that everyone can find something they like.

The fourth mistake that sportsbooks often make is having a poor UX and design. A bad user experience can drive users away from a sportsbook, so it is important to invest in the UX and design of your product. If your sportsbook is difficult to use or confusing, people will get frustrated and will look elsewhere.

Choosing the right software for your sportsbook can be complicated. You’ll need to make sure that it’s compatible with your existing software, integrate with your data and odds providers, and offer a variety of payment methods. You’ll also want to consider whether you want to use a white label or a custom solution. If you choose to use a white label, be aware that this option will likely come with higher operating costs and lower profit margins.
